下記のようなHTMLからjsを用いて
- div class="name_" のテキスト
- select name="qty *" のselected要素を持つもののみ
を[hoge1hoge1_2 数量:4 , hoge2hoge2_2 数量:2 , hoge3hoge3_2 数量:3 ...]のように配列化し、return値を返したいです。
<table class="boxlist_"> <tbody> <tr class="list_"> <td class="name_"> <div class="name_"> <div class="name1_"><a href="/hoge/" title="hpge">hoge1</a></div> <span class="name2_">hoge1_2</span> </div> </td> <td class="price_box_" nowrap="nowrap"> <p class="qty_">数量<br> <select name="qty1"><option value="1">1</option><option value="2">2</option><option value="3">3</option><option value="4" selected="">4</option><option value="5">5</option> </select> </p> </td> </tr> <tr class="list_"> <td class="name_"> <div class="name_"> <div class="name2_"><a href="/hoge/" title="hpge">hoge2</a></div> <span class="name2_">hoge2_2</span> </div> </td> <td class="price_box_" nowrap="nowrap"> <p class="qty_">数量<br> <select name="qty1"><option value="1">1</option><option value="2" selected="">2</option><option value="3">3</option><option value="4">4</option><option value="5">5</option> </select> </p> </td> </tr> <tr class="list_"> <td class="name_"> <div class="name_"> <div class="name3_"><a href="/hoge/" title="hpge">hoge3</a></div> <span class="name2_">hoge3_2</span> </div> </td> <td class="price_box_" nowrap="nowrap"> <p class="qty_">数量<br> <select name="qty1"><option value="1">1</option><option value="2">2</option><option value="3" selected="">3</option><option value="4">4</option><option value="5">5</option> </select> </p> </td> </tr> </tbody> </table>
お教えいただけますと幸いです。
回答2件
あなたの回答
tips
プレビュー